Victoria: Street Art & Craft Beer Walking Tour With Tastings

Victoria: Street Art & Craft Beer Walking Tour With Tastings

On this engaging three-hour walking tour, you will discover Victoria’s vibrant street art scene and sample craft beers from three renowned local breweries. Priced at $63.43 per person, the Victoria: Street Art & Craft Beer Walking Tour with Tastings provides an immersive experience that combines the city’s rich artistic culture with its thriving craft beer scene.

During the tour, guests will explore the colorful murals and thought-provoking street art that adorn the city’s walls, learning about the local artists and the stories behind their creations.

The group will then venture behind the scenes at three popular breweries – Phillips Brewing & Malting Co., Ile Sauvage Brewing, and Moon Under Water Brewpub – to gain insights into the brewing process from expert guides.

Throughout the tour, you will enjoy a total of eight 4-ounce craft beer samples, as well as non-alcoholic options for minors.

The tour is wheelchair accessible and features free cancellation up to 24 hours in advance, making it a flexible and inclusive experience for visitors to Victoria.

Victoria: Local Brewery Tour With a Guide

What better way to explore Victoria’s thriving craft beer scene than with a guided tour of the city’s renowned local breweries?

This 3-hour Victoria: Local Brewery Tour offers visitors a comprehensive introduction to the art of beer-making. Led by an expert guide, the tour takes guests to famous breweries like Vancouver Island Brewing, Category 12 Brewing, and Moon Under Water, where they can sample locally crafted Canadian beers and gain insights into the history and production processes behind them.

Along the way, interactive games and activities help engage the group and foster a lively, social atmosphere. The tour package includes round-trip transportation, beer tastings, and all tips, making it an excellent value at just €81.04 per person.

However, due to age and mobility restrictions, the tour isn’t suitable for pregnant women, wheelchair users, or those under 19 years old.

With free cancellation up to 24 hours in advance, this brewery tour is a must-do for beer enthusiasts visiting Victoria.

Victoria: Guided Pub Crawl With Ferry Rides and Appetizers

Enjoy Victoria’s vibrant pub culture on this guided pub crawl that showcases the city’s waterfront venues and offers a delightful mix of beer, cocktails, wine, and appetizers.

Priced at $48.36 per person, this 3-hour experience takes you to four different establishments, with 30 minutes spent at each location. Scenic water taxi rides transport you between the venues, offering breathtaking views of the city’s picturesque harbors.

Along the way, your knowledgeable guide provides insights into the local culture, helping you make the most of your time. Complimentary appetizers are included with your drink purchase at each stop, ensuring you don’t go hungry.

With a maximum capacity of 11 guests and a minimum of 4, this tour is perfect for those looking to meet new friends and create lasting memories.
